hey guys i got a gsr motor running at like 12.5:1 and and knocks quite a bit.
is it possible to use a thicker head gasket to lower the compression?? shouldnt that help the pinging?
 
yes, what gas are you using? what plugs? try switching to a colder plug maybe. do you have equipment to tune the fuel with?
 
in northern cali all i can get is 91 octane, i have replaced with colder plugs, and im running on hondata. the guy who tuned my car said he removed so much timing and added more fuel. he said thats the best it can be. so i was wondering if i can lower the comoression by a thicker head gasket(heard its the cheapest way)..or do you have any suggestions??
thanks!!
 
Find a better tuner. You can run 12.5:1 on 91 octane gas if you retard and richen the mixture enough. Dropping in a thicker head gasket is a good cheap way to lower your compression too- just make sure you get it tuned again. You might want to avoid the tuner you're going to now.
 
ya, probably get like an HKS or Greddy head gasket that they use for turbo motors, should lower you by a few points.
 
my tuner said he retarded has much as he could, he said its close to nothing. plus added a shit load of fuel......if i cant fine another tuner or ends up the same results, what can i do to reduce the pinging besides running on 93+octane
thanks for all your suggestions@!
 
If you can't tune it out, all you can really do is lower your compression or raise your octane.
